A first-time home buyer specialist in Sharpsburg, Georgia can guide you through the home buying process with local knowledge. Georgia offers specific programs like the Georgia Dream Homeownership Program for qualified buyers. These specialists help you understand Georgia law, including the state's required seller disclosure and the 30-day due diligence period.

What Does a First-Time Home Buyer Specialist in Sharpsburg Cost?

Typical costs for a first-time home buyer specialist in Georgia range from 2.5% to 3% of the purchase price, often paid by the seller as part of the commission. Additional fees may include a $300 to $500 consultation fee or a flat fee of $1,500 to $3,000 for limited services. Costs vary by case, property value, and services provided. Frequently Asked Questions

What does a first-time home buyer specialist do in Sharpsburg?
A specialist helps you find suitable properties, secure financing, and navigate Georgia's real estate laws. They explain local market conditions, assist with Georgia Dream loan applications, and coordinate with lenders and inspectors.
What Georgia programs help first-time home buyers in Sharpsburg?
The Georgia Department of Community Affairs offers the Georgia Dream program with down payment assistance up to $10,000 for eligible buyers. Local programs may also be available through Coweta County or the city of Sharpsburg.
How long does it take to buy a home in Georgia as a first-time buyer?
The process typically takes 30 to 60 days from offer to closing. Georgia law requires a 30-day due diligence period unless both parties agree to a different timeline.
